Cashless payments: A “touchless” race

This boom also partly reflects the race for market share of the Bank, payment platforms are becoming more and more intense. Instead of going it alone, banks are promoting handshakes with other banks retail chain to be able to go faster.

As noted at a retail store, customers don’t need cash, no cards, no phones to scan QR codes, no contact, just a few seconds before the face recognition machine has completed the payment and the money is deducted directly. from the linked bank account.

With the fee payable to technology solution providers and payment banks is approximately the same as other forms (about 1.2%), but the strength of payment via FacePay facial recognition is that money will be directly paid to customers. into the chain’s account without the delay like other cashless payments.

There have been a few banks that have conducted tests and one has officially implemented FacePay. The number of points accepting payments using FacePay facial recognition is now more than 100 points.

Towards transactions according to the criteria of speed, relatively small amount and large transaction volume… the bank’s handshake with large-scale retail chains, technology solution providers, to accelerate the spread of the image FacePay payment method is an inevitable trend.

Currently, there are about 10 countries in the world that have deployed FacePay and Vietnam is the first in Southeast Asia.

It is expected that this year, at least 6 banks will deploy this form of payment, with customers accounting for about 60-70% of the entire market.
